Marks & Spencer

The UK womenswear market is growing fast. There are a variety of factors driving it, including rapidly changing trends and the opening of experiential pop-ups and third-party branding partnerships. Moreover, young female shoppers are still very open to micro trend edits and fresh styles.

Founded in 1884, Marks and Spencer began as market stalls in Leeds. Michael Marks classified his goods by price and the "penny bazaar" section was a success. He later joined Tom Spencer as a business partner. The company was renowned for its British products and free returns policy.

H&M

H&M is an international fashion retailer. Stockholm, Sweden is its headquarters. Fast fashion is the company's business model, which means the brand comes out with new designs often. It also partners up with designers to create a unique collections for the company. Its online store sells its own products and designer products from third parties.

The company has been criticised for its treatment of employees and racial or cultural appropriation. However, it has made some improvements in recent years. The company has a clothing collecting program where customers can drop off their old clothes at store locations. The company will recycle or make them into textiles.

Zara

Zara has been able to diversify its revenue streams by the use of technology. The in-house design teams create and sell new fashion collections for retail stores as well as online shoppers. The company also focuses its efforts on sustainability to draw environmentally conscious customers. This strategy has allowed it to remain at the top in the fashion industry even when competitors have reduced prices and shifted their focus to specific segments of market.

Zara can create and launch new styles quickly by keeping a close eye on the most popular fashion trends. This allows it to respond to consumer demands and deliver the correct product at the right time. It also assists in reduce costs for inventory by producing fewer quantities per style. This creates a sense limited supply, making the products more desirable and driving sales. In addition, it holds two sales per year that are time bound rather than having constant markdowns.

Asos Design

ASOS has launched an online tool that can help customers find the ideal style for their body. The new feature, named See My Fit, uses the technology of augmented reality to digitally match the selected dress to the model that best fits the customer's body shape. This makes online shopping more convenient and makes customers feel more confident about the product.

ASOS is a fashion retailer that sells its own brands and third-party fashion items and has a marketplace for independent sellers. The company's customer-first approach has earned it an enduring fan base of shoppers. The company places a huge amount of importance on social and environment sustainability as evidenced by its "Fashion with Integrity" strategy.

The designers of the company have been trained in circular design and the company strives to reduce their impact on the environment. This is an excellent illustration of how businesses can make positive changes that benefit people and the environment.
